By Chrisen Chimwaya | June 20, 2019 The Chipolopolo Boys concluded their 3 games friendly tour of North Africa recording 1 win and 2 losses. The Copper Bullets were handed a huge 4-1 bashing by Ivory Coast on Wednesday after giving up a one-goal lead. Football Association of Zambia President Andrew Kamanga watched the match…

Zambia Under-23 coach Beston Chambeshi has made two changes for this afternoon’s friendly match against Ivory Coast in Abu Dhabi. The match will kick off at 14h30 With Moses Nyondo and Ziyo Tembo still out injured, South African based midfielder Salulani Phiri will start in central defence alongside Kabaso Chongo.
